Loretto School is one of Britain’s leading independent boarding and day schools located on the outskirts of Edinburgh. We have a opportunity for an enthusiastic individual to join our team as House Manager for day pupils in one of our boarding houses in Musselburgh.
Main purpose of the role
To provide excellent pastoral care, support, and effective management within the boarding house during the day. Ensuring compliance with Care Inspectorate standards (SVQ Registered) Postholders must ensure that they observe the SSSC Codes of Practice.
This post is for term-time (34 weeks) plus 6 additional days per year.
The Senior House manager is a key member of the pastoral team with a key input in building positive relationships with the children in their care. They are expected to nurture the pupils and support them in developing their confidence and character within the boarding house setting. The Senior House manager assists and contributes to the supervision and pastoral care of all pupils– whilst in house.
The Senior House manager also plays a key role in supporting the wider Life Skills programme for pupils, providing new skills and experiences for them whilst in House. The Senior House manager is responsible for the cleanliness of their designated areas in House, with responsibility for the clothing and general wellbeing of those in House.
Responsibilities/ duties
- Work with Deputy Head Pastoral to ensure Inspection Compliance.
- Line manage House manager and domestic House staff and maintain hygiene standards (2 domestics assigned to a house).
- Ensure the House is covered between 0800 and 1830, five days a week. If an HM / AHM is unavailable due to commitments (e.g. sport on a Saturday), to be prepared to work overtime - a charge sheet, pre-approved by the Housemaster / Housemistress, is to be submitted to payroll.
- Be a present and caring parental figure for all the students in the boarding house.
- The main point of contact for parents, staff, and students when on duty by carrying a House phone.
- Oversee the signing in and out procedure of pupils and contact the parents of any day pupils who have not signed out, to ensure they are safe.
- Be responsible for the overall cleanliness of the house and direct the domestic staff to clean to the standard required by the School.
- Ensure the common rooms, entrance hall, social areas and kitchens are cleaned each day.
- Oversee and audit the medication in House as directed by the Medical Centre staff and in line with School Policy
- Administrative tasks.
- Record concerns on Veracross according to school policy
- Manage House food provisions
- Direct pupils to the Health and Wellbeing Centre as needed
- To complete administrative tasks as requested by the HM
- Follow the missing pupil procedure in line with School Policy
- Accompany pupils to medical appointments and, in the event of emergencies, to A & E, provided the House can be covered by another member of staff.
- To ensure that all soft furnishings including carpets, curtains, and bedding are clean and in a good state of repair throughout the term. Where renewal is required, the HM should be advised.
- Have general responsibility to assist the HM in ensuring the tidiness/cleanliness of school uniform.
- To arrange end / beginning of term transport.
- To attend fortnightly Snr House Manager meetings (chaired by AHP).
- To ensure House the house in clean and laundry is complete
Skills, Experience and Qualifications Experience
No specific experience is required, however past experience in a domestic services environment would be advantageous. Experience of supervising others may also be an advantage.
The post holder will need to be:
- pupil-centred;
- willing and able to communicate and relate with boys and girls aged 11-18;
- able to work well within a team.
Currently registered, or be capable of registration, with the Scottish Social Services Council and undertake the necessary training and professional development to maintain their registration.
Hold, or be willing to undertake, an SVQ qualification which is funded by the School.
Working pattern
Senior Matrons should work 0800 to 1730 five days a week (Mon-Fri) with a one-hour unpaid lunch break and 0830 to 1600 on a Saturday with a 30-minute unpaid break. They are entitled to two days off a week (one week day and a Sunday). On their days off, the House manager will cover the House
